1. Magnification and Aperture: Seeing the Universe Up Close

- The Importance of Magnification

- The role of Aperture in Stargazing

One of the essential factors to consider when selecting binoculars for stargazing is their magnification. Magnification refers to how much larger an object appears when viewed through the binoculars compared to the unaided eye. For stargazing purposes, binoculars with magnification ranging from 7x to 10x are often recommended. Higher magnification may seem tempting; however, it can lead to image instability, making it difficult to focus on celestial objects.

Equally important is the aperture of the binoculars, which refers to the diameter of the objective lenses. A larger aperture allows more light to enter the binoculars, resulting in brighter and clearer views. Generally, the recommended aperture for stargazing binoculars ranges between 40mm to 70mm. Keep in mind that as the aperture increases, so does the weight and size of the binoculars. It's crucial to strike a balance between aperture and portability according to your needs and preferences.

2. Consider the Field of View: Capturing the Vastness of the Night Sky

- Understanding Field of View in Binoculars

- Wide vs. Narrow Field of View

Another vital aspect to evaluate when choosing binoculars for stargazing is their field of view. Field of view is the width of the observable area when looking through the binoculars. A wide field of view allows for capturing larger portions of the night sky, making it easier to locate and track celestial objects. This feature becomes especially significant when observing star clusters, nebulae, and even the moon.

On the other hand, binoculars with a narrow field of view are better suited for observing specific objects in detail, such as individual stars or planets. However, they might require more frequent readjustments due to the limited field coverage. Ultimately, the choice between a wide or narrow field of view depends on personal preferences and the type of celestial objects one intends to observe.

3. Optics Quality: Unveiling the Mysteries of the Cosmos

- Factors Affecting Optical Performance

- The Role of Lens Coating

The optical quality of a pair of binoculars plays a crucial role in determining the clarity and sharpness of the observed images. When it comes to stargazing, this aspect becomes even more critical as we strive to unveil the mysteries of the cosmos. To ensure superior optical performance, it is essential to consider several factors.

Firstly, the quality of the binoculars' lenses is vital. High-quality lenses with excellent light transmission capabilities contribute to sharper and more vibrant images. It is worth noting that lenses made from special glass, such as low-dispersion or extra-low-dispersion glass, further enhance image quality by reducing chromatic aberration.

Additionally, lens coatings are fundamental in minimizing light reflections and maximizing light transmission. Look for binoculars with fully multi-coated or multi-coated lenses, as they provide exceptional light transmission, resulting in brighter and more contrasting views. Investing in binoculars with superior optics will undoubtedly elevate your stargazing experience to new heights.

4. Ergonomics and Comfort: Enjoying the Celestial Show with Ease

- Importance of Ergonomics in Stargazing Binoculars

- Weight Considerations for Extended Use

When engaging in prolonged stargazing sessions, comfort should not be overlooked. The ergonomic design of binoculars greatly impacts the overall experience and ensures that you can enjoy the celestial show without strain or discomfort. When examining various models, it's recommended to hold them and assess how they feel in your hands.

Consider binoculars with features such as rubber-coated grips, adjustable eye cups, and a sturdy yet lightweight construction. Some models come with a tripod socket, allowing you to stabilize the binoculars for increased comfort during extended stargazing sessions.

Weight is another critical factor, particularly if you plan on taking your binoculars on outdoor adventures. While larger aperture binoculars tend to be heavier, advancements in materials and manufacturing techniques have resulted in more lightweight options. Striking a balance between portability and optical performance should be taken into account when selecting a pair of binoculars for stargazing.
